The uridan CAPTAIN GRP waterless urinal is designed to give women and unisex users a fast, hygienic option at concerts, festivals and other busy venues. Its shape and connection arrangement are optimised for use in cubicles, with no direct contact required and toilet tissue disposed of separately.
By adding CAPTAIN units alongside standard WCs, operators can significantly reduce queue times, especially during peak breaks at events. Because CAPTAIN is completely waterless, there is no additional draw on potable water and no flush hardware to maintain – a big benefit for temporary event infrastructure or venues running on limited supply.
The uridan CAPTAIN GRP construction handles frequent use and transport well, making CAPTAIN a strong fit for event-hire fleets and large permanent venues alike. When paired with the right cleaning and waste-handling regime, it’s a powerful way to boost capacity and sustainability at the same time.
How it works?
Ongoing research and development have led to today’s superior uridan technology and design.
The heart of the uridan urinal is the unique waste trap that works with uriLOCK, uridan’s biodegradable odour blocking fluid. uriLOCK is lighter than urine, remaining on the surface of the waste trap, creating a liquid seal.

Every uridan CAPTAIN GRP sold by WCTNZ® is supplied as a complete waterless kit – including uridan’s uriLOCK® odour-blocking fluid, uriCLEAN® daily cleaner and a microfibre cleaning cloth – so facilities teams can adopt the recommended maintenance regime from day one.
uridan CAPTAIN GRP comes in vertical pipe connection only and is floor-standing.
